cover image for Understanding Open Graph Meta Tags: The Ultimate Guide for Beginners

Understanding Open Graph Meta Tags: The Ultimate Guide for Beginners

An end-to-end guide to help you understand what Open Graph tags are and why they're so important

Welcome to the comprehensive guide designed to help beginners understand the world of Open Graph meta tags. This guide will walk you through the basics, explain their importance, and provide a step-by-step guide on how to implement them effectively. So, whether you're a budding web developer, a content creator, or a digital marketing enthusiast looking to bolster your website's visibility, this guide has got you covered.

But first, let's set the stage: You've created an engaging piece of content on your website, and you want it to reach as many people as possible. To do so, you share it across various social media platforms. But have you noticed that sometimes when you paste your URL, the link preview doesn't quite capture the essence of your content? The title might be off, the description doesn't do justice, or the image displayed isn't relevant or engaging enough.

Here's where Open Graph meta tags come to the rescue! These unique pieces of code help control how your webpage appears when shared on social media platforms. They give you the power to determine the title, description, and image that will be displayed, leading to increased engagement and click-through rates.

By the end of this guide, you'll have a solid understanding of what Open Graph meta tags are, why they're critical for SEO and social media engagement, and how to use them effectively to optimize your website. Let's dive in and begin our exploration of Open Graph meta tags.

What Are Open Graph Meta Tags?

To understand Open Graph meta tags, we need to first take a quick look at what meta tags are. Meta tags are snippets of text that describe a page's content but don't appear on the page itself. Instead, they exist in the HTML of the page, mainly for search engines and other services to better understand your page's content.

Open Graph is a protocol that was developed by Facebook back in 2010. It allows any webpage to become a rich object in a social media graph. In simpler terms, Open Graph helps your webpage to carry a strong and rich presence when shared on social media platforms by providing additional information about the content, such as the title, description, image, and more.

Open Graph meta tags, therefore, are pieces of code that you add to the HTML of your webpage. They communicate valuable information about your content to social media platforms, shaping how your links appear when shared on these platforms. Each Open Graph meta tag has a property and a content attribute. The property attribute specifies the type of information you're sharing about your webpage (like 'og:title' for the title of your page), and the content attribute contains the actual information you want to share.

As an example, an Open Graph meta tag for the title of your page might look like this in your HTML:

  content="Understanding Open Graph Meta Tags: The Ultimate Guide for Beginners"

In the next sections, we'll delve deeper into why these meta tags are so important, the different types available for use, and how you can implement them on your website to improve SEO and boost your social media presence.

Importance of Open Graph Meta Tags

Open Graph meta tags might seem like minor details in the grand scheme of your webpage's construction, but their influence on your site's performance, especially in terms of Search Engine Optimization (SEO) and social media engagement, is significant. Let's delve into why these tags hold such importance:

  1. Enhancement of SEO: Search engines like Google use meta tags as one of many factors to understand what your page is about, which can affect how your page ranks in search results. Although Google hasn't officially confirmed that Open Graph tags directly impact SEO rankings, it's safe to say that these tags contribute to the overall user experience and relevance of your page, which are essential factors in Google's ranking algorithm.

  2. Optimized Social Media Sharing: Social media platforms like Facebook, Twitter, LinkedIn, and many others rely heavily on Open Graph meta tags to generate link previews when your webpage is shared. A well-crafted title, description, and an engaging image can make your content more appealing and clickable. This can significantly increase the click-through rate, driving more traffic to your site.

  3. Control Over Content Appearance: With Open Graph tags, you have more control over how your content is presented on social media. Instead of allowing the social platform to arbitrarily select a title, description, or image, you can specify these elements yourself, ensuring that your content is always presented in the best possible light.

  4. Increased Engagement: With more control over your content's presentation and by optimizing for appeal, you can expect increased engagement. This includes more likes, shares, comments, and overall interactions, all of which can boost your brand's visibility and reputation.

In summary, Open Graph meta tags give you an advantage when it comes to presenting your content in the digital world, improving both your website's SEO and your social media presence. They may require a bit of effort to implement, but the rewards they provide in improved visibility and engagement are well worth it.

The Different Types of Open Graph Meta Tags

Open Graph protocol offers a variety of meta tags that can be used to define different aspects of your webpage. Let's delve into some of the most commonly used Open Graph meta tags:

  1. og:title: This tag is used to specify the title of your webpage. The title is one of the first things users see when your page appears on social media, so make sure it's engaging and accurately represents your content. Here's an example:
  content="The Ultimate Guide to Open Graph Meta Tags"
  1. og:type: This tag specifies the type of your webpage - whether it's a website, article, video, or another type of content. The most common type is "website". Here's how to use it:
<meta property="og:type" content="website" />
  1. og:image: This tag defines the image that will be shown in the link preview on social media. Choose an image that is visually appealing and relevant to your content.
  1. og:url: This tag is used to specify the canonical URL of your webpage. This should be the definitive address where users can find your page.
<meta property="og:url" content="" />
  1. og:description: This tag is used to provide a brief description of your webpage. This is typically displayed under the title in the link preview, so it should be concise and informative.
  content="This guide provides a comprehensive overview of Open Graph meta tags, their importance, and how to use them."

There are other Open Graph tags as well, such as og:locale (for specifying the language), og:site_name (for the name of your website), and others. However, the ones mentioned above are the most commonly used and essential for most webpages.

It's important to note that while Open Graph meta tags are crucial for enhancing your webpage's presence on social media, each platform may handle these tags slightly differently. Always test how your tags are displayed across different platforms to ensure they are working as expected.

How to Implement Open Graph Meta Tags

Now that you understand the importance of Open Graph meta tags and the different types available, let's discuss how to implement them on your website.

  1. Adding Open Graph Meta Tags to Your HTML: Start by deciding which Open Graph meta tags are relevant for your page. Typically, you would want to include at least og:title, og:type, og:image, og:url, and og:description. These tags should be placed within the <head> section of your webpage's HTML.

    Here's an example of what this might look like:

      <title>Your Page Title</title>
      <meta property="og:title" content="Your Page Title" />
      <meta property="og:type" content="website" />
      <meta property="og:url" content="" />
        content="A brief description of your page."

    Make sure to replace the content attributes with information relevant to your own page.

  2. Importance of Correct Syntax: When adding Open Graph meta tags to your HTML, it's crucial to use the correct syntax. Incorrect syntax could lead to your tags not being recognized properly by social media platforms. Each Open Graph meta tag should include a property attribute (like og:title) and a content attribute (the relevant information you want to display).

  3. Tools and Plugins for Easier Implementation: If you're using a content management system like WordPress, there are numerous plugins available that can simplify the process of adding Open Graph meta tags. Plugins like Yoast SEO, All in One SEO Pack, and Rank Math can automatically generate and add Open Graph meta tags to your pages.

Remember, implementing Open Graph meta tags is an essential step towards enhancing your website's SEO and social media visibility. Even though it may seem a bit technical, with practice, it becomes an easy part of content publishing.

How to Validate Open Graph Meta Tags

After implementing Open Graph meta tags on your webpage, it's important to validate them to ensure they are set up correctly and appearing as intended. Validation is essentially a sanity check to avoid common issues like incorrect content showing up or your page not displaying properly on social media.

  1. Importance of Validating Your Open Graph Meta Tags: Validation helps you confirm whether your Open Graph meta tags are working correctly. It can help identify issues with your tags, like incorrect syntax or problems with the content that's being displayed. It's a best practice to validate your Open Graph tags after setting them up and any time you make changes.

  2. Tools for Validation: is the best place to validate that your Open Graph tags look exactly how you want! Just go to and type in the URL you want to view and it will show you your sites preview across every social media site.

  3. Addressing Common Issues and Errors: Validation tools not only display your Open Graph information, but they also provide feedback on any issues or errors. Common issues might include missing tags, tags with no content, or incorrect image sizes. Once you identify any errors, you can make the necessary changes in your HTML and run the URL through the debugger tool again to confirm the issue has been resolved.

Validation is a crucial step in the process of implementing Open Graph meta tags. It ensures your tags are correctly set up and helps you troubleshoot any problems, ensuring your webpage appears as intended when shared on social media platforms.

Best Practices for Using Open Graph Meta Tags

Now that we've covered the basics of Open Graph meta tags, let's discuss some best practices to ensure you're getting the most out of them:

  1. Create Compelling Titles and Descriptions: The title and description you choose can have a significant impact on whether users decide to click on your link. Keep your titles concise, relevant, and engaging. Your description should accurately summarize the content of the page and encourage users to click through for more information.

  2. Choose the Right Image: The image you select with the og:image tag will be displayed alongside your title and description in the link preview on social media. This image should be visually appealing, relevant to your content, and of high quality. It's often the first thing people notice, so it plays a crucial role in whether users decide to engage with your link.

  3. Use the Correct Image Sizes: Different social media platforms have different optimal image sizes for link previews. For example, as of my knowledge cutoff in September 2021, Facebook recommends using images that are at least 1200 x 630 pixels for the best display on high-resolution devices. Always check the latest guidelines for the platforms that are most important to your audience.

  4. Keep Your Tags Up-to-Date: If you update the content on your webpage, don't forget to update your Open Graph meta tags as well. This ensures that when your page is shared on social media, the link preview accurately reflects the current content.

  5. Use Unique Tags for Each Page: Each page on your website is unique, and your Open Graph meta tags should reflect that. Avoid using the same tags across multiple pages. Instead, customize the tags for each page based on its specific content.

By following these best practices, you can ensure you're not just using Open Graph meta tags, but using them effectively to increase engagement and drive more traffic to your website.


Open Graph meta tags might seem like a small detail in the world of SEO and social media, but their impact is undeniable. They provide a way for you to control how your content is presented when shared on social media platforms, enhancing the appeal of your content, increasing engagement, and driving more traffic to your website.

In this guide, we've covered the basics of what Open Graph meta tags are, their importance, the different types available, and how to implement and validate them. We've also discussed some best practices to ensure you're getting the most out of these powerful tools.

Remember, effective use of Open Graph meta tags isn't just about the technical implementation. It's also about creating compelling titles, descriptions, and images that entice users to click on your link. So, take the time to think strategically about how you can best present your content to the world.

Whether you're a budding web developer, a content creator, or a digital marketing enthusiast, understanding and implementing Open Graph meta tags is a valuable skill that can help boost your online presence. Happy tagging!

See How The Web Sees Your Site

See your sites Open Graph and Meta previews across every platform, all in one site.